Q

Prejudice

A

Is an unjustified negative attitude towards an individual because of their membership in a group.

Q

Cross Cultural Studies

A

Involve comparing a culture with one or more other cultures. Provide information about other cultures and the role of culture in development.

Culture specific or universal attributes are studied and compared.

Q

Collectivism

A

Emphasises values that serve the group by subordinating personal goals to preserve group integrity, interdependence of the members, and harmonious relationships.

Q

Criticisms of both individualism and collectivism

A

Critics of these two dichotomies argue that the terms are to broad and vague for todays multicultural global world. They argue that human beings need to be both individualistic and collectivist to succeed.

Q

The Feminisation of Poverty

A

Refers to the fact that far more women than men live in poverty.

The representations of children and adolescents living below the poverty line in industrialised countries is especially concerning.

A special concern is the large divide between ethnic minority groups and whites. Poverty is usually divided down these lines.

Of special concern also is families of single mothers who are in poverty.

Lower support, involvement, and nurturance is often seen as the single mother in poverty is more often in a greater level of distress than her middle and high SES counterparts.

Q

Socioeconomic Status (SES)

A

Refers to a grouping of people with similar occupational, educational, and economic characteristics.

Varying levels of power, prestige, and influence.

Carries certain inequalities in terms of occupation, educational attainment, economic resources, different levels of power to influence a communities institutions.

A proxy for human, material, and social capital within and beyond the family.

Q

Rites of Passage

A

Are ceremony or rituals that mark an individuals transition from one status to another, such as the entry into adulthood.

Q

Individualism

A

Involves giving priority to personal goals rather than to group goals; emphasises values that serve the self, such as feeling good, personal distinction, and achievement, and independence.
